"So you've never been on a board before?" That's how most mornings start at Aloha Paddle Club, right there on the sand at Fusion Beach Bar. The instructor doesn't make you feel like you're behind — they've taught complete beginners and intermediate surfers side by side, and they adjust the lesson to wherever you actually are. You get the safety briefing first (falling technique, ocean awareness, how to read the water), then move onto the beach for the stance and paddling basics before you even touch the water. It's methodical, not rushed.
The on-water part is where it clicks. You start in small, manageable surf — nothing that's going to throw you around — and practice the pop-up technique on whitewater waves until your body stops thinking about it and just does it. The instructor watches your balance, corrects your paddling stroke, talks you through wave selection. They also cover lineup etiquette, which matters if you're going to keep surfing after this lesson. The whole thing is built around personalized guidance, so you're not one of twenty people half-listening to a megaphone.
Playa del Carmen's beach setting is exactly what you'd want for learning — warm water, consistent conditions, and the bar right there when you're done. Your lesson includes the surfboard with leash, a rash guard (though bringing your own is fine), shower and storage facilities, and eco-friendly sunscreen for your face. You also get a 15% discount at Fusion Beach Bar or Muza Surf Bar if you want to sit down after and process what just happened over food or a drink.
